What changed between 2023 and 2024
Reported on-campus incidents at Lamar State College-Port Arthur fell from 4 to 2 (-50%). The increase shows up in Robbery (0 to 1). Falling over the same period: Burglary (4 to 1).
This describes reported incidents, not crime. Clery counts move with reporting policy, awareness campaigns and how a campus staffs its security authorities, so a rise can reflect better capture of reports and a fall can reflect worse capture. One year of movement at a single campus is not a trend.
What actually gets reported at Lamar State College-Port Arthur
Across 3 reporting years, on-campus incidents were recorded in 2 Clery Act categories here: Burglary and Robbery. Burglary accounts for most of them.
The remaining 9 categories were reported with no on-campus incidents, among them Aggravated Assault, Arson, Fondling and Incest. Under the Clery Act that zero is an affirmative report that nothing in the category occurred, not an absence of data, which is why the table below lists those rows rather than dropping them.
Counts describe incidents reported under the Clery Act for the on-campus geography. Reporting practice varies between institutions, so counts are not a direct measure of relative safety.

Cost context
Where Lamar State College-Port Arthur sits on price and outcomes
At $2,846, Lamar State College-Port Arthur's reported average net price is among the lowest reported prices among 337 Texas colleges with a reported figure. The state median is $18,267.
- $2,846
- average net price
- $18,267
- Texas median
- 2.2×
- six-year earnings to median debt
- $8,209
- reported income-bracket spread
Aid here is steeply income-scaled. Families reporting under $30,000 of income record a net price of $1,137, while those above $110,000 record $9,346 - roughly 8.2 times as much. A published average of $2,846 therefore describes very few families well; the bracket nearest your own income is the more useful figure.
Six years after enrolling, the median former student who received federal aid reports $29,746 - about 10.5 times one year of the reported net price here. On that ratio the cost is recovered quickly. Only 38% complete within six years. Most students here do not finish, which is the single most important number on this page for anyone weighing the cost.
Average net price reflects grant and scholarship aid for aided students, not a personal offer. Earnings cover former students who received federal aid; neither measure predicts an individual's outcome.
